The best camping in Monomoy National Wildlife Refuge, MA guide

Overview

About

Camping near Monomoy National Wildlife Refuge promises an experience unlike any other. Have you ever wished for a serene escape where the rhythmic sounds of waves meet the harmonious calls of migratory birds? Monomoy NWR, one of the eight esteemed refuges in the Eastern Massachusetts National Wildlife Refuge Complex, offers just that. This refuge stands as a guardian, ensuring the survival of diverse species, from the fascinating horseshoe crabs and swift tiger beetles to the playful gray seals. But what truly sets Monomoy NWR apart is the Monomoy Wilderness. Here, nature remains untouched, allowing you to witness its raw beauty and the resources it generously provides. Stretching for eight miles off Cape Cod's elbow, the barrier islands of North and South Monomoy, accompanied by a myriad of islets and shoals, paint a picturesque landscape. The refuge is a mosaic of habitats, each with its own charm. From the vast expanse of the ocean and the intricate patterns of salt and freshwater marshes to the towering dunes and tranquil freshwater ponds, every corner beckons exploration. When to go

The best time to visit Monomoy National Wildlife Refuge is during the spring and fall migrations, when bird activity is at its peak. Summer offers warm weather and full access to trails, but be mindful of restricted areas for wildlife nesting. Winter visits can be harsh with limited access, making it less ideal for exploration.

Know before you go

  • Check for seasonal closures to protect nesting wildlife, particularly from May 1st to September 15th.
  • Access to some areas may be by boat only; plan accordingly for a unique adventure.
  • Leashed dogs are allowed on Morris Island trails from September 16th to April 30th.
  • Remember to bring your binoculars for exceptional birdwatching opportunities.
  • Visitor center hours vary by season, so confirm before your trip for the best experience.
